Definition And Background

The mind-body connection refers to the interaction between mental processes and physical health. It emphasizes how psychological factors like stress or anxiety can lead to physical issues such as headaches or digestive problems. Research demonstrates that positive mental states contribute to better health outcomes. Practices like mindfulness and meditation enhance this connection, promoting relaxation and reducing stress levels. Historical Perspectives

Historical perspectives shed light on the evolution of the mind-body connection. Ancient cultures, including those in China and India, recognized this interaction thousands of years ago. Practices like yoga and Tai Chi originated from these beliefs. In the 20th century, Western medicine began acknowledging the impact of psychological factors on health. Researchers studied the effects of stress on the body, establishing links between emotions and diseases. This growing understanding led to integrative approaches in healthcare, merging physical and mental health strategies.

Neuroscience Insights

Neuroscience reveals how the brain and body communicate. Numerous studies show that thoughts can activate brain pathways influencing bodily functions. Areas like the amygdala and prefrontal cortex play pivotal roles in stress and emotional regulation. With stress activating the body’s flight-or-fight response, physical reactions occur, such as increased heart rate and elevated blood pressure. Conversely, practices like mindfulness activate parasympathetic responses, promoting relaxation and improving health. Recent findings indicate that consistent meditation can strengthen neural connections, leading to lasting changes in brain structure and function.

Psychological Factors

Psychological factors significantly influence physical health. Stress, anxiety, and depression can lead to various ailments such as headaches, digestive issues, and chronic pain. A strong connection exists between emotional well-being and immune function. Positive mental states boost resilience, enhancing the body’s defense systems. Engaging in activities that foster joy can mitigate stress and promote healing. Research backs the power of optimism to reduce risks of chronic illnesses. Physical Health Benefits

Engaging in practices that strengthen the mind-body bond leads to improved physical health outcomes. Research shows that positive mental states can enhance immune function, reducing the risk of chronic illnesses. Regular mindfulness practices also promote relaxation, which lowers stress levels and eases tension in the body. Additionally, individuals who cultivate this connection often experience lower blood pressure and heart rates. Exercising this connection encourages healthier lifestyle choices, including diet and physical activity, which contribute to better weight management. Enhanced energy levels and improved sleep quality are common outcomes, fostering a greater sense of vitality.

Mindfulness And Meditation

Mindfulness practices promote awareness of the present moment. Engaging in meditation fosters relaxation, reducing stress levels. These techniques help individuals observe thoughts and emotions without judgment. Cultivating mindfulness through guided meditations or mindful breathing can enhance emotional regulation. Research indicates that regular practice improves mental clarity and promotes resilience. Practitioners often report better emotional responses and reduced anxiety. Furthermore, mindfulness encourages a deeper connection to bodily sensations, enhancing self-awareness. Incorporating these practices into daily routines fosters a consistent mind-body bond.

Yoga And Physical Practices

Yoga combines physical movement with mindful awareness. Modern studies show that various yoga styles improve flexibility, strength, and balance. Integrating breathing techniques during yoga sessions enhances relaxation and fosters a profound body connection. Practicing yoga encourages individuals to listen to their bodies, promoting awareness of physical sensations. Additionally, physical activities such as tai chi and qigong also support the mind-body connection. These practices facilitate a sense of inner peace by harmonizing movement and breath. Building a consistent physical practice enhances overall health and fosters emotional stability.
